GSA Capital Partners LLP acquired a new stake in Par Pacific Holdings, Inc. (NYSE:PARR - Free Report) during the first qu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m acquired 118,960 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$1,696,000. GSA Capital Partners LLP owned about 0.22% of Par Pacific as of its most recent SEC filing.

Par Pacific Stock Performance

Shares of Par Pacific stock traded down $1.45 during trading on Friday, reaching $29.93. The company's stock had a trading volume of 1,414,292 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,077,249. The firm has a market cap of $1.54 billion, a PE ratio of -26.49 and a beta of 1.83. The company has a quick ratio of 0.54, a current ratio of 1.56 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.04. Par Pacific Holdings, Inc. has a 52 week low of $11.86 and a 52 week high of $35.32. The business's 50-day moving average price is $27.99 and its 200-day moving average price is $19.85.

Par Pacific (NYSE:PARR -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Monday, May 5th. The company reported ($0.94)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.40) by ($0.54). The firm had revenue of $1.75 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.49 billion. Par Pacific had a negative net margin of 0.77% and a negative return on equity of 5.87%. The business's quarterly revenue was down 11.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$0.69 EPS. Equities analysts forecast that Par Pacific Holdings, Inc. will post 0.15 earnings per share for the current year.

Par Pacific Profile

(Free Report)

Par Pacific Holdings, Inc owns and operates energy and infrastructure businesses. The company operates through Refining, Retail, and Logistics segments. The Refining segment owns and operates refineries that produce gasoline, distillate, asphalt, and other products primarily for consumption in Kapolei, Hawaii, Newcastle, Wyoming, Tacoma, Washington, and Billings, Montana.
